Knaresborough
Just a short distance from Harrogate, Knaresborough offers a more dramatic and historically charged experience, centred around its stunning cliffside castle and the River Nidd. This area appeals to travellers who enjoy picturesque settings and a strong sense of history. Its charming cobbled streets and independent shops provide a delightful contrast to the more polished feel of Harrogate town. Knaresborough is particularly attractive to those from the US and Europe who are drawn to the romantic ruins and scenic beauty often depicted in British literature and film.
The main draw here is Knaresborough Castle, offering panoramic views, and the unique Mother Shipton's Cave. The town centre itself is a warren of independent boutiques and traditional pubs. Getting to Knaresborough from Harrogate is a simple bus or train ride, making it an easy excursion or a viable base for a quieter stay. The riverside area offers lovely walks and opportunities for boat hire, providing a different pace of exploration compared to the spa town itself.

What to Eat and Where to Find It in Harrogate
Harrogate's culinary scene is a delightful reflection of its Yorkshire heritage, offering a range of flavours that appeal to both local tastes and international visitors. A must-try experience is the traditional Yorkshire pudding, often served as a generous accompaniment to a hearty Sunday roast, a staple in many local pubs. Beyond roasts, the region is known for its excellent quality produce, including lamb and beef, which feature prominently in many menus. For those with a sweet tooth, Harrogate is famously associated with its tea rooms, most notably Betty's, where exquisite cakes, pastries, and afternoon tea are served with a touch of Edwardian elegance, a true indulgence for any traveller.
When seeking out dining experiences in Harrogate, the town centre offers the most concentrated selection, from casual cafes to more formal restaurants. Areas around the Parliament Street and James Street offer a good variety of eateries. For a taste of local life and more traditional fare, exploring pubs in the surrounding villages like Knaresborough or South Stainley can be rewarding, often serving hearty, home-cooked meals. Muslim travellers will find that while Harrogate is not a predominantly Muslim area, many restaurants are accommodating and can provide information on ingredients. It is advisable to inquire directly about Halal options, as dedicated Halal establishments may be limited, and cross-contamination awareness is key.
The cost of dining in Harrogate offers a spectrum of options, generally providing good value for international travellers. A casual meal at a pub or cafe might range from ₱1,500 to ₱2,500 (approximately $25-$40 USD), while a mid-range restaurant dinner for two could cost between ₱4,000 to ₱7,000 (approximately $65-$110 USD). Upscale dining experiences, particularly at renowned establishments, can go upwards of ₱10,000 (approximately $160 USD) for a multi-course meal. These prices are often comparable to or slightly less than major European cities, offering a reasonable expense for the quality of food and dining experience available.
Navigating dining etiquette in Harrogate is generally straightforward for international visitors. Tipping is customary but not always mandatory; a service charge is sometimes included in the bill at more formal restaurants, so check first. If not, a tip of 10-15% for good service is appreciated. Meal times are typically earlier than in some other cultures, with lunch served from around 12:00 PM to 2:00 PM and dinner usually starting from 6:00 PM onwards, with many kitchens closing by 9:00 PM or 10:00 PM. Ordering is direct, and it's polite to wait to be seated by a host or hostess upon entering a restaurant.
Cultural Norms and Staying Safe in Harrogate
Understanding local customs can greatly enhance your visit to Harrogate and the wider United Kingdom. A key aspect of British etiquette is politeness and a general sense of orderliness. Queuing is a deeply ingrained practice; always join the back of any line, whether for a bus, shop counter, or attraction, and wait patiently for your turn. Direct confrontation is generally avoided, with politeness often used to navigate social interactions. While Harrogate is a relatively relaxed town, dressing smartly for dinner at more upscale restaurants is appreciated, though casual attire is perfectly acceptable for most daytime activities and pubs.
When visiting Harrogate's attractions, such as the historic Pump Rooms or the beautiful RHS Garden Harlow Carr, respecting the environment and other visitors is paramount. Photography is usually permitted, but it's always wise to check for specific signs or ask if you are unsure, especially in private establishments or during performances. Entry etiquette is simple: wait to be greeted or seated, and be mindful of noise levels, particularly in quieter areas or historical sites. For those visiting churches or religious sites, dressing modestly and behaving respectfully is expected.
Harrogate is considered a very safe city for international travellers, with low crime rates. However, as with any destination, it's wise to take standard precautions. Keep your valuables secure and be aware of your surroundings, especially in crowded areas or at night. Reliable transport options include local buses and taxis. While ride-sharing apps like Uber operate in the area, local taxi firms are also readily available and can often be booked via your hotel. For navigation, using offline map applications on your smartphone is highly recommended, as mobile data can be expensive for international visitors.
In case of emergencies in Harrogate, the national emergency number for police, ambulance, and fire services is 999. For non-urgent police matters, dial 101. The nearest Philippine Embassy or Consulate to Harrogate would be in London, which handles consular services for citizens in the United Kingdom. It is always advisable for Filipino travellers to register their presence with the embassy upon arrival. For health concerns, ensure you have adequate travel insurance, and be aware of local healthcare services. The UK's National Health Service (NHS) provides emergency care, but insurance is crucial for comprehensive coverage.
Getting to Harrogate and Getting Around
Reaching Harrogate from the Philippines involves a journey that typically requires at least one connecting flight. Major international airports serving the United Kingdom include London Heathrow (LHR), Gatwick (LGW), and Manchester (MAN). Flights from Manila (MNL), Cebu (CEB), or Clark (CRK) to these hubs usually involve a layover in the Middle East or Asia, with total travel times ranging from 15 to 24 hours or more.
The estimated cost for a round-trip ticket can vary significantly, but budget around ₱40,000 to ₱70,000 or more, depending on the season and booking time. From your arrival airport in the UK, you can take a train or domestic flight to a closer airport like Leeds Bradford (LBA), which is the nearest to Harrogate, followed by a short taxi or bus ride. Booking your flight well in advance is recommended for better fares.
Once you arrive in the Harrogate area, getting around is relatively straightforward. The town itself is quite walkable, especially the central districts. For exploring further afield or for convenience, local buses operated by companies like Harrogate Bus Company provide good coverage of the town and surrounding villages. Train services connect Harrogate to larger cities like Leeds and York, offering a convenient way to undertake day trips. Taxis are readily available, and ride-sharing services may also operate in the area. For those planning extensive exploration of the Yorkshire Dales, renting a car offers the most flexibility, though parking in Harrogate town centre can be challenging during peak times.
The best time to visit Harrogate largely depends on your preferences for weather and crowd levels. Spring (April to May) and autumn (September to October) generally offer pleasant weather with fewer crowds and moderate hotel prices, making them ideal for sightseeing and enjoying the gardens. Summer (June to August) is the peak tourist season, with the warmest weather and longest days, but also higher prices and more visitors. Winter (November to March) can be cold and damp, but offers a quieter, more atmospheric experience, with the possibility of festive markets around the Christmas period. Consider that school holidays in the UK and Europe, typically July-August and around Christmas, will see increased visitor numbers.
Before you depart for Harrogate, ensure you have a few essentials sorted. The local currency is the British Pound Sterling (£), and while credit and debit cards are widely accepted, it's wise to carry some cash for smaller purchases or in more rural areas. You can exchange currency at the airport or in Harrogate. Purchasing a local SIM card upon arrival at the airport can be cost-effective for data and local calls. Essential apps include Google Maps for navigation, a translation app if needed, and potentially local transport apps. Ensure your passport is valid for at least six months beyond your intended stay and that you have any necessary travel documents.
Visa Information
For Philippine passport holders planning a trip to Harrogate, United Kingdom, understanding the visa requirements is a crucial first step. As of current regulations, Philippine citizens require a visa to enter the United Kingdom for tourism or short stays. There is no visa-on-arrival facility for this nationality. The standard visa category to consider is the Standard Visitor visa, which permits stays of up to six months. It is imperative to check the official UK government immigration website for the most up-to-date information, as visa policies can change.
The application process for a UK Standard Visitor visa typically involves completing an online application form, paying the visa fee, and attending an appointment at a Visa Application Centre (VAC), often managed by a commercial partner like VFS Global. Required documents usually include a valid passport with at least six months of validity remaining and blank pages, proof of financial means to support your stay (such as bank statements), evidence of accommodation bookings in Harrogate or elsewhere in the UK, and a return ticket or proof of onward travel. You may also need to provide a letter of invitation if visiting friends or family.
It is highly recommended that Filipino travellers verify the latest visa requirements and application procedures directly with the official UK Visas and Immigration (UKVI) website or the British Embassy in the Philippines well before their intended travel dates. Processing times can vary, so applying several weeks in advance is advisable. Always confirm your visa status and any specific entry requirements before booking flights or accommodation to avoid potential disruptions. Travel insurance is also strongly recommended for all international travel.
